Phi-3.5-mini-instruct vs Qwen2.5-Omni-7B
Qwen2.5-Omni-7B significantly outperforms across most benchmarks.
Performance Benchmarks
Comparative analysis across standard metrics
Phi-3.5-mini-instruct outperforms in 1 benchmarks (MMLU-Pro), while Qwen2.5-Omni-7B is better at 5 benchmarks (GPQA, GSM8k, HumanEval, MATH, MBPP).
Qwen2.5-Omni-7B significantly outperforms across most benchmarks.

Model Size
Parameter count comparison
Qwen2.5-Omni-7B has 3.2B more parameters than Phi-3.5-mini-instruct, making it 84.2% larger.

Input Capabilities
Supported data types and modalities
Qwen2.5-Omni-7B supports multimodal inputs, whereas Phi-3.5-mini-instruct does not.
Qwen2.5-Omni-7B can handle both text and other forms of data like images, making it suitable for multimodal applications.

License
Usage and distribution terms
Phi-3.5-mini-instruct is licensed under MIT, while Qwen2.5-Omni-7B uses Apache 2.0.
License differences may affect how you can use these models in commercial or open-source projects.

Release Timeline
When each model was launched
Phi-3.5-mini-instruct was released on 2024-08-23, while Qwen2.5-Omni-7B was released on 2025-03-27.
Qwen2.5-Omni-7B is 7 months newer than Phi-3.5-mini-instruct.
